Eight suspects including two Chinese nationals, who were remanded in connection with introducing a software item, known as ‘Sports Chain’, through which they swindled the unsuspecting public who were connected to it, were ordered to be released on bail by Colombo Chief Magistrate Nandana Amarasinghe yesterday.
They were released on a cash bail of Rs.100,000 and four sureties of Rs.10 million each. The Magistrate also imposed a travel ban on them as well. They were then ordered to report to the CID, between 9am and 12 pm on the last Sunday of each week.
Investigations have revealed that the fraudulent amount exceeds Rs.15 billion. The Criminal Investigations Department had earlier stated that more than 70 complaints were received pertaining to the said fraud. The Magistrate fixed further inquiries for March 24.
